My treatment methods

Christian Counseling

I incorporate scripture and biblical reference for those Clients who desire counseling from a Christian perspective.

Cognitive Behavioral (CBT)

Identifying, challenging and changing cognitive distortions and behaviors in an effort to establish emotional regulation and develop positive coping strategies.

Solution Focused Brief Treatment

Focusing on what Client's want to achieve without focusing on the history of the presenting issue.
